If not, see # . # ######################################################################## import collections.abc import enum import aioxmpp.stanza import aioxmpp.forms import aioxmpp.xso as xso from aioxmpp.utils import namespaces namespaces.xep0050_commands = "http://jabber.org/protocol/commands" class NoteType(enum.Enum): INFO = "info" WARN = "warn" ERROR = "error" class ActionType(enum.Enum): NEXT = "next" EXECUTE = "execute" PREV = "prev" CANCEL = "cancel" COMPLETE = "complete" class CommandStatus(enum.Enum): """ Describes the status a command execution is in. .. attribute:: EXECUTING The command is being executed. .. attribute:: COMPLETED The command has been completed. .. attribute:: CANCELED The command has been canceled. """ EXECUTING = "executing" COMPLETED = "completed" CANCELED = "canceled" class Note(xso.XSO): TAG = (namespaces.xep0050_commands, "note") body = xso.Text( default=None, ) type_ = xso.Attr( "type", type_=xso.EnumCDataType( NoteType, ), default=NoteType.INFO, ) def __init__(self, type_, body): super().__init__() self.type_ = type_ self.body = body class Actions(xso.XSO): TAG = (namespaces.xep0050_commands, "actions") next_is_allowed = xso.ChildFlag( (namespaces.xep0050_commands, "next"), ) prev_is_allowed = xso.ChildFlag( (namespaces.xep0050_commands, "prev"), ) complete_is_allowed = xso.ChildFlag( (namespaces.xep0050_commands, "complete"), ) execute = xso.Attr( "execute", type_=xso.EnumCDataType(ActionType), validator=xso.RestrictToSet({ ActionType.NEXT, ActionType.PREV, ActionType.COMPLETE, }), default=None, ) @property def allowed_actions(self): result = [ActionType.EXECUTE, ActionType.CANCEL] if self.prev_is_allowed: result.append(ActionType.PREV) if self.next_is_allowed: result.append(ActionType.NEXT) if self.complete_is_allowed: result.append(ActionType.COMPLETE) return frozenset(result) @allowed_actions.setter def allowed_actions(self, values): values = frozenset(values) if ActionType.EXECUTE not in values: raise ValueError("EXECUTE must always be allowed") if ActionType.CANCEL not in values: raise ValueError("CANCEL must always be allowed") self.prev_is_allowed = ActionType.PREV in values self.next_is_allowed = ActionType.NEXT in values self.complete_is_allowed = ActionType.COMPLETE in values @aioxmpp.IQ.as_payload_class class Command(xso.XSO): TAG = (namespaces.xep0050_commands, "command") actions = xso.Child([Actions]) notes = xso.ChildList([Note]) action = xso.Attr( "action", type_=xso.EnumCDataType(ActionType), default=ActionType.EXECUTE, ) status = xso.Attr( "status", type_=xso.EnumCDataType(CommandStatus), default=None, ) sessionid = xso.Attr( "sessionid", default=None, ) node = xso.Attr( "node", ) payload = xso.ChildList([ aioxmpp.forms.Data, ]) def __init__(self, node, *, action=ActionType.EXECUTE, status=None, sessionid=None, payload=[], notes=[], actions=None): super().__init__() self.node = node self.action = action self.status = status self.sessionid = sessionid if not isinstance(payload, collections.abc.Iterable): self.payload[:] = [payload] else: self.payload[:] = payload self.notes[:] = notes self.actions = actions @property def first_payload(self): try: return self.payload[0] except IndexError: return MalformedAction = aioxmpp.stanza.make_application_error( "MalformedAction", (namespaces.xep0050_commands, "malformed-action"), ) BadAction = aioxmpp.stanza.make_application_error( "BadAction", (namespaces.xep0050_commands, "bad-action"), ) BadLocale = aioxmpp.stanza.make_application_error( "BadLocale", (namespaces.xep0050_commands, "bad-locale"), ) BadPayload = aioxmpp.stanza.make_application_error( "BadPayload", (namespaces.xep0050_commands, "bad-payload"), ) BadSessionID = aioxmpp.stanza.make_application_error( "BadSessionID", (namespaces.xep0050_commands, "bad-sessionid"), ) SessionExpired = aioxmpp.stanza.make_application_error( "SessionExpired", (namespaces.xep0050_commands, "session-expired"), )
